Subject: Re: [PATCH] mwifiex: drop redundant null-pointer check in mwifiex_dnld_cmd_to_fw()

On Tue, Aug 3, 2021 at 7:03 PM Tuo Li <islituo@gmail.com> wrote:
>
> There is no case in which the variable cmd_node->cmd_skb has no ->data,
> and thus the variable host_cmd is guaranteed to be not NULL. Therefore,
> the null-pointer check is redundant and can be dropped.
>
> Reported-by: TOTE Robot <oslab@tsinghua.edu.cn>
> Signed-off-by: Tuo Li <islituo@gmail.com>
Tested-by: Brian Norris <briannorris@chromium.org>
Reviewed-by: Brian Norris <briannorris@chromium.org>
